Lucas, a self-proclaimed introvert, received an invitation to a trendy silent disco. Intrigued by the idea of dancing without the overwhelming noise, he decided to give it a shot. As he entered the venue, he marveled at the sight of people grooving to music only they could hear through their headphones.
The main event unfolded when Lucas, lost in the rhythm of his silent disco experience, accidentally started a dance-off with an enthusiastic stranger. Their silent moves created an imaginary spectacle, capturing the attention of the entire room. The humor escalated as more and more people joined the silent dance-off, each participant blissfully unaware of the cacophony they were creating.
In the end, as the room pulsated with invisible beats, Lucas found himself at the center of a joyous, noiseless party. The punchline came when someone tapped him on the shoulder, offering him a set of headphones connected to a non-existent music source. Lucas laughed, realizing he had been dancing to the rhythm of his imagination the entire time. The introvert had unintentionally orchestrated the quirkiest silent disco in town, leaving everyone with a tale of the guy who danced to the beat of his own silent drum.
It was Sarah's birthday, and her friends decided to throw her a surprise party. Now, Sarah was the epitome of an introvert - quiet, reserved, and easily startled. The friends meticulously planned the event, ensuring every detail was perfect. As the day arrived, they gathered at Sarah's place, hiding behind furniture and whispering excitedly. The room was adorned with balloons, streamers, and a banner that read, "Happy Birthday, Sarah!"
The main event began when Sarah entered her apartment, clueless about the surprise awaiting her. As the lights flicked on, her friends erupted into a collective "Surprise!" But being an introvert, Sarah didn't just jump; she levitated. It was like witnessing a startled cat taking flight. Balloons scattered, streamers swirled, and laughter echoed through the chaos. Sarah, wide-eyed and airborne, eventually landed with a grace that defied the pandemonium around her.
In the aftermath, amidst the laughter, someone quipped, "Well, that's the quietest surprise party ever." Sarah, still catching her breath, replied with a deadpan expression, "You guys managed to surprise me into a vertical takeoff. Impressive." The room burst into laughter once more, and from that day on, the legend of the silent surprise party became the go-to icebreaker at social gatherings.
Michael, a committed introvert, reluctantly found himself at a speed dating event. The atmosphere was buzzing with extroverted energy, a stark contrast to his preferred solitude. As the bell rang, signaling the start of each brief encounter, Michael found himself struggling to keep up with the rapid-fire small talk. Each conversation felt like an intense game of verbal tennis, and he was losing.
In the midst of the dating frenzy, Michael had a stroke of genius. Instead of engaging in conventional chit-chat, he decided to recite the digits of pi. As he mumbled, "3.1415926535," his date looked puzzled. Michael seized the moment, explaining, "I find it helps to share something deeply personal on speed dates. Like my favorite irrational number." The room erupted in laughter as Michael's quirky approach broke the monotony of the event.
In the conclusion, as the dates concluded, Michael found himself surrounded by curious individuals who appreciated his unique approach. One person even confessed, "I've never met someone who made math sound so intriguing." Michael shrugged with a smirk, "Well, introverts find beauty in the most unexpected places."
In the quaint town of Harmonyville, a group of introverts decided to form a gardening club. Their meetings were serene affairs, filled with the gentle rustle of leaves and the occasional chirp of birds. One day, they decided to embark on a daring project – creating a community garden in the town square. The townsfolk were baffled; introverts planting flowers in the middle of the bustling square was like watching penguins take up synchronized swimming.
As the introverts tended to their blossoming haven, a local TV crew arrived, eager to capture the eccentricity of the gardening club. The reporter, a lively extrovert, approached the group, microphone in hand, and asked, "What inspired you to turn this square into a garden oasis?" The club's spokesperson, a soft-spoken introvert named Emily, responded with a twinkle in her eye, "We figured if we can make flowers bloom in the middle of chaos, maybe there's hope for the rest of the world."
The town square transformed into a vibrant burst of colors, and the once-confused townsfolk found solace in the beauty created by the introverts. The punchline came when the TV crew, expecting quirky soundbites, left with thoughtful reflections on the power of introverted resilience and the unexpected wisdom found in a quiet garden.
